<paragraph id="D09BC3ABFD94D6639C60AAFEF6EB8088" pageId="0" pageNumber="19">Culture characteristics</paragraph>
<paragraph id="24874BF39D1608BEFFB9F5E201E6FDBE" pageId="0" pageNumber="19">(14 d at 25 °C). Colonies on PDA reaching 30-33 mm diam., slightly umbonate, flat towards the periphery, velvety, irregularly coloured yellowish-grey to olive brown (4B2/4D3) and brownish-grey to yellowish-brown (5F2/5F4), with irregular margin; reverse yellowish-brown (5F8) to black. On PCA attaining 48 mm diam., flat, granular to velvety, yellowish-brown (5F8), aerial mycelium scarce, undulate margin; reverse olive to greyish-yellow (3F4/3B4), with a pale yellow diffusible pigment. On OA reaching 58 mm diam., flat, slightly granular, blond to reddish-yellow (5C4/4A7), light yellow (4A4) at the periphery, aerial mycelium scarce, with a regular margin, with scarce pale brown exudate; reverse same colouration with the colony surface. On SNA attaining 40 mm diam., flat, slightly granular to velvety, yellowish-brown to grey (5F7/4B1), with fimbriate margin; reverse brownish-grey to white (5D2/1A1). On MEA reaching 32 mm diam., flat, cottony, yellowish-grey to olive (4B2/3F4), yellowish-grey (3B2) at the periphery, with regular margin; reverse dark green to white (30F8/1A1).</paragraph>
